Microchip Clinic
October 25, 2003

Animal Friends No-Kill Humane Society held a microchip clinic co-sponsored by the City of Garden Ridge on Saturday, October 25 from 10 a.m. - 1 p.m.

A microchip is a small implant that is inserted under a dog or cat's skin. The owner then registers their information with Avid, the microchip company. If their pet becomes lost, and is scanned, it can be identified and returned to the owner.

Animal Friends implanted 27 pets for $25 which included the cost to register pets. The price range with veterinarians in the San Antonio area is $45 - $70 for implanting the chip plus $6 to register with Avid.
